What Are Mitsubishi Diesel Generator Sets?

Mitsubishi diesel generator sets, often referred to as the Mitsubishi Generator Series (MGS), are power generation systems designed and manufactured by Mitsubishi Heavy Industries Engine System Asia (MHIES-A). These units combine Mitsubishi's renowned diesel engines with advanced alternators, control systems, and turbochargers, all engineered to deliver reliable, efficient power across a wide range of applications.

The MGS series is manufactured in compliance with the highest quality standards, including ISO 9001:2018, in facilities located in Singapore and Vietnam. Each generator set is meticulously crafted, following Japanese refined standards, and is offered through various combinations and additional options for customization, allowing fine-tuning for any technical specification or requirement. The MGS-R series, for instance, is an "all-in-one" range with power outputs from 385 kVA to 3,025 kVA, including data center-specific power output ratings. For larger demands, the MGS line extends up to 2,750 kVA.

The rating definitions for Mitsubishi generator sets are compliant with ISO 8528-1, covering Emergency Standby Power (ESP), Prime Rated Power (PRP), and Continuous Operating Power (COP). This ensures that users can select the appropriate duty rating based on their specific operational requirements, whether for backup, prime, or continuous power.

What Are the Key Features of Mitsubishi Diesel Generator Sets?

Mitsubishi diesel generator sets are distinguished by a range of features that deliver exceptional performance, durability, and efficiency.

Superior Fuel Efficiency and Reduced Emissions

Precision fuel injection systems enable the engine to deliver optimal fuel efficiency and reduced emissions, contributing to a greener and more sustainable operation. The engines are designed with advanced combustion technology that maintains excellent combustion performance even during long-duration, high-load operations. This is a crucial advantage for industries where operational costs are directly linked to fuel economy.

Robust Construction and Long Service Life

Mitsubishi engines boast robust construction and advanced engineering, ensuring durability and reliability in even the most demanding applications. The engines feature cast-iron liners and heavy-duty bearings, engineered for continuous duty. Mitsubishi diesel generator sets have a design lifespan exceeding 30,000 operational hours. Many units continue performing reliably for years or even decades with proper maintenance, reducing the long-term cost of ownership.

Water-Cooled Cooling System

Mitsubishi diesel generator sets utilize a water-cooled system that circulates liquid directly through the engine block's internal jacket. This active heat rejection is the only way to maintain stability during continuous, heavy-duty cycles. Controlled cooling ensures the entire block stays at an even temperature, preventing localized hot spots from warping the metal and shifting internal gaps. This is a critical factor for applications requiring 12, 18, or 24 hours of continuous operation.

Advanced Control Systems and Digital Integration

The Mitsubishi Generator Series standard 7310 features a programmable microprocessor control that serves as an automatic start/stop panel, complete with generator breaker control. These systems provide real-time load monitoring and automatic frequency adjustment, ensuring that power output remains within strict tolerances. The digital interface allows operators to monitor engine health, fuel levels, and electrical parameters remotely, providing a proactive approach to maintenance and operational stability.

Quick-Start Capability and High Starting Capacity

Mitsubishi diesel generators are engineered with quick-start ability, capable of starting within 10 seconds and handling 100 percent one-step load capability. They also possess a high starting capacity, capable of handling 300% momentary overloads, which is critical for industrial startups where heavy machinery requires a massive influx of current to overcome inertia.

Military-Grade Durability

Reliability in extreme conditions is a hallmark of Mitsubishi diesel generator sets. Built with hardened materials and precision engineering, these units offer military-grade durability. The structural integrity of the cylinder blocks and reciprocating components is designed to withstand a wide temperature range, from -30°C to 50°C. They also adhere to seismic design codes, ensuring approval for use in the harshest applications.

Environmentally Conscious Design

Mitsubishi has designed the MGS-R with compatibility for Hydrotreated Vegetable Oil (HVO), supporting sustainable energy adoption and reducing environmental impact. The use of high-wear-resistant alloys and specialized coatings on moving parts reduces internal friction and heat buildup, which are the primary causes of mechanical fatigue.

What Are the Main Applications of Mitsubishi Diesel Generator Sets?

The durability and reliability of Mitsubishi generator sets make them suitable for all kinds of applications, including construction, healthcare, commercial municipal buildings, industrial usage, independent power plants, agriculture, and factories. Key sectors include:

Data Centers: The MGS series is specifically designed to meet data center applications, providing redundant and reliable power sources to ensure uptime with no interruption, even during unexpected power outages. They are Data Centre Tier III/IV certified from the Uptime Institute.

Healthcare: Hospitals and medical facilities rely on Mitsubishi generators for emergency power for critical life-support systems and firefighting equipment.

Mining and Construction: The robust construction and high starting capacity make these generators ideal for remote mining sites, construction projects, and energy industries requiring consistent, prime-rated power supply.

Manufacturing and Industrial Complexes: Mitsubishi generators provide reliable power for manufacturing plants, industrial complexes, and large-scale operations. Their ability to handle heavy motor loads makes them suitable for factories, water treatment plants, and large-scale construction projects.

Offshore and Marine: Fully integrated containerized generator solutions are available for offshore applications, including offshore wind installations, offshore vessels, and energy infrastructure.

Commercial and Municipal Buildings: The MGS series is used in commercial municipal buildings to provide standby and prime power.

Agriculture and Independent Power Plants: These generators serve as reliable power sources for agricultural operations and independent power plants.

How to Choose the Right Mitsubishi Diesel Generator Set

Selecting the appropriate Mitsubishi diesel generator set requires careful consideration of several factors to ensure it meets your specific power needs and operational requirements.

Determine Your Power Requirements: Assess your load requirements, including peak and average loads. Mitsubishi offers a wide power range from 385 kVA to 3,025 kVA for the MGS-R series, with the broader MGS line extending up to 2,750 kVA. Consider whether you need Emergency Standby Power (ESP), Prime Rated Power (PRP), or Continuous Operating Power (COP).

Evaluate Fuel Efficiency and Operating Costs: Mitsubishi engines are known for their fuel efficiency, which translates to lower operational costs over time. Consider the total cost of ownership, including fuel consumption, maintenance intervals, and service life.

Consider the Operating Environment: Mitsubishi generators are designed to operate in extreme conditions, from -30°C to 50°C. If your application is in a harsh environment, look for features such as military-grade durability, seismic design compliance, and weather-resistant enclosures.

Choose the Appropriate Enclosure Type: Mitsubishi offers various configurations, including open-type, silent type, containerized, and mobile trailer-mounted units. Silent generator sets are favored in urban commercial districts, hotels, banks, and residential complexes. Containerized units are ideal for offshore platforms, mining camps, and temporary construction sites.

Assess Control and Monitoring Needs: The standard 7310 programmable microprocessor control provides automatic start/stop and generator breaker control. For advanced monitoring, consider optional interfaces that provide real-time diagnostic capabilities.

Verify Compliance and Certifications: Ensure the generator set meets relevant standards, including ISO 8528-1, ISO 8528 G3 transient performance standards, and certifications such as Data Centre Tier III/IV.

Maintenance and Service for Mitsubishi Diesel Generator Sets

Regular maintenance is essential to ensure the longevity and reliability of Mitsubishi diesel generator sets. Mitsubishi Heavy Industries Engine System Asia provides service and repair through its dealer network, with dealers trained and equipped to work on Mitsubishi engines and generator sets in various applications and industries.

Mitsubishi diesel generator sets are designed for engine oil change intervals of 500 hours or 12 months (whichever comes first) for standard standby duty, compared to 250 to 350 hour intervals for some competitors. This extended service interval reduces maintenance costs and downtime.

Regular maintenance tasks include cleaning the engine, checking fuel and oil systems, inspecting the cooling system, and verifying electrical connections. The Operation & Maintenance Manuals for Mitsubishi engines provide detailed instructions on setup, operation, maintenance, and troubleshooting to ensure users can maximize the generator's capabilities safely and efficiently.
